site stats

C除法取整

WebJan 30, 2024 · 在 Python 中使用 // 运算符进行向上取整除法 我们可以使用 so math 和 floor Division // 在 Python 中执行向上取整除法。 参考以下代码。 def ceil(a, b): return -1 * (-a // b) print(ceil(1, 2)) print(ceil(5, 4)) print(ceil(7, 2)) print(ceil(5, 3)) print(ceil(121, 10)) 输出: 1 2 4 2 13 我们所做的事情如下。 -a // b 将返回相同的答案,但与 a // b 的符号相反。 因为在 … WebAug 8, 2024 · 于是当整数除法向上取整的时候就会出现这种情况: int a = 10, b = 3, c = 0; c = (int)ceil((float)a / (float)b); 1 2 进行了几次类型转换最终实现了向上取整。 其实不需要那 …

awk中的整数除法 - VoidCC

WebJun 2, 2024 · 若是Python,在負數的整數除法以及取餘上,都會遵循一般數學規則。 向上取整 比自己大的最小整數。 用C++中的ceil ()函數:ceil (13 / 3) = 5. 兩個數相除向上取 … WebJul 25, 2024 · C语言取整方法 1. 直接赋值给整数变量 int i = 3.5; 或 i = (int) 3.5; 这样的方法採用的是舍去小数部分。 2、整数除法 运算符 ‘ / ’取整 ‘ / ’本身就有取整功能 (int / int),可是整数除法对负数的取整结果和使用的C编译器有关。 3、使用floor函数 floor (x)返回的是 小 … tributary fl https://danielsalden.com

【Excel技巧】- 取整函数(四舍五入、向上取整,向下取整) - 知乎

WebJan 6, 2024 · 问题原因分析. 因为Go语言是一种静态语言,在定义变量时就指定了变量的类型为int,那么系统推导出来的运算结果也会为int。 WebDec 12, 2007 · C语言有以下几种取整方法: 1、直接赋值给整数变量。 如: int i = 2.5; 或 i = (int) 2.5; 这种方法采用的是舍去小数部分 2、C/C++中的整数除法运算符“/”本身就有取整 … Web全部都對,只是狀況不同. 生活中根據應用狀況的不同,同一個問題本來就會有不同的答案。 在c++的世界中也是如此,c++有不同的寫法對應每一種除法的狀況。 tributary florida

C语言如何实现除法向上取整 - web开发 - 亿速云 - Yisu

Category:javascript除法取整数的方法 - web开发 - 亿速云 - Yisu

Tags:C除法取整

C除法取整

C/C++除法及取模_zhengfushijie的博客-CSDN博客

http://cn.voidcc.com/question/p-oanbwimj-qe.html WebMay 1, 2024 · 向下取整函数 floor () 舍尾取整函数 trunc () 这三个函数都在头文件 math.h 中 floor (x)返回的是小于或等于x的最大整数。 ceil (x)返回的是大于x的最小整数。 trunc (x)返回的是x舍取小数位后的整数。 floor ()是向负无穷舍入,floor (-5.5) == -6; ceil ()是向正无穷舍入,ceil (-5.5) == -5 trunc ()是向零取整 trunc (1.9) == 1 trunc (1.4) == 1 trunc (-1.4) == …

C除法取整

Did you know?

WebC语言有下面几种取整方法: 1. 直接赋值给整数变量 int i = 3.5; 或 i = (int) 3.5; 这样的方法採用的是舍去小数部分。 2、整数除法运算符‘ / ’取整 ‘ / ’本身就有取整功能 (int / int),可是 … WebJan 6, 2024 · 1. 数组的除法运算 import numpy as np # divide函数在整数和浮点数除法中均只保留整数部分 (python3中的np.divide == np.true_divide) a = np.array ( [2,6,5]) b = np.array ( [1,2,3]) print (np.divide (a,b),np.divide (b,a)) # (array ( [2, 3, 1]), array ( [0, 0, 0])) # true_divide函数与数学中的除法定义更为接近,即返回除法的浮点数结果而不作截断 …

WebDec 28, 2014 · 我们发现,其实对于除数 c ,如果 c 能够被 2 N 整除,可以先把 c 化为 c = 2 N ∗ c ′ ,再对 c' 做上面的优化处理,然后再在右移的位数再加上 N 位右移即可,不过其实不做这一步也是可以的,但是这样做有利于缩小相乘系数的范围。 32位有符号整型的优化 非常类似于32位无符号整型的除法优化,依然以 / 10 为例,优化的结果为: 我们可以看到, … WebSep 5, 2024 · 1、首先在表格中填写上资金和物料单价情况,取整的作用是求出可以购买量的结果,取余就是购买完物料之后可以省下的资金情况。 2、在取整的单元格中输入”int()”函数,B12/C12就是可以购买的数量,总资金中有剩余数量的资金,但是不足以购买一个,所以就出现了取余的现象。 3、然后单击“RNTER”键,这样就得出了可以购买的整数个数。 …

WebJan 23, 2014 · 1、直接赋值给整数变量。 如: int i = 2.5; 或 i = (int) 2.5; 这种方法采用的是舍去小数部分 2、C/C++中的整数除法运算符“/”本身就有取整功能 (int / int),但是整数除法对负数的取整结果和使用的C编译器有关。 3、使用floor函数。 floor (x)返回的是小于或等于x的最大整数。 如: floor (2.5) = 2 floor (-2.5) = -3 4、使用ceil函数。 ceil (x)返回的是大于x的 … WebJun 10, 2013 · 14年本科毕业于河南理工大学,至今就读于河南理工大学攻读硕士学位,从事编程学习已有5年。

Web1. 整形运算是取整(不进行四舍五入只取整数部分) int a = 4; int b = 5; float c = a / b; Console.WriteLine (c); Console.ReadKey (); 结果为c=0(因为会先进行int的除法操作,得出结果0,再将结果转为float 0;); 2.浮点运算时为除法运算 float a = 4; float b = 5; float c = a / b; Console.WriteLine (c); Console.ReadKey (); 结果 c=0.8 Math.Celling ()取整数的较大数, …

Web除法是四则运算之一。已知两个因数的积与其中一个非零因数,求另一个因数的运算,叫做除法。两个数相除又叫做两个数的比。若ab=c( b≠0),用积数c和因数b来求另一个因 … tributary food hall \u0026 marketWebC语言有下面几种取整方法: 1. 直接赋值给整数变量 int i = 3.5; 或 i = (int) 3.5; 这样的方法採用的是舍去小数部分。 2、整数除法运算符‘ / ’取整 ‘ / ’本身就有取整功能 (int / int),可是整数除法对负数的取整结果和使用的C编译器有关。 3、使用floor函数 floor (x)返回的是小于或等于x的最大整数。 如: floor (3.5) = 3 floor (-3.5) = -4 4、使用ceil函数 ceil (x)返回的是大 … teresa quitting housewivesWeb整数除法法则(division rule of integers)是整数的运算法则之一,在整数除法中,除数要小于被除数才能进行,当被除数不超过两位数,除数是一位数,而商也是一位数时,可根据乘 … teresa principe wyomingWebJun 9, 2024 · 方法/步骤 1/2 分步阅读 1、取余“%”,就是获取一个数除以另一个数的余数。 如上图所示 23/5=4余3,这个3就是余数 计算机中,23%5=3 又如 25%5=0,能够整除就是余数为0 再如 3%5=3 2/2 1、取商“/”,就是数学四则运算中的除数计算,获取“商值",不管"余数"。 如上图所示 23/5=4余3,这个4就是商值 计算机中,23/5=5 又如 25/5=5,能够整除 … tributary fort worthWebC语言正整数除法向上取整 在网上发现一个简单的向上取整方法; 这里我们用<>表示向上取整, []表示向下取整,那么怎么来表示这个值呢? 我们可以证明: = [ (N-1)/M]+1 (0<=N,M,N∈Z) 不失一般性,我们设N=Mk+r (0<=r0时, 左边:=< (Mk+r)/M>==k+=k+1 右边: [ (N-1)/M]+1= [ (Mk+r-1)/M]+1= [k+ (r … tributary food hall \u0026 drinkeryWebNov 4, 2014 · 0. 对于正数的取模运算 大前提是,取模运算的运算对象一定是整数。当被除数和除数均为正整数时,取模运算遵循的法则为:a % b即为b整除a后的余数,如5 % 2的 … teresa priolo bathing suit imagesWebMar 22, 2024 · 这篇文章将为大家详细讲解有关C语言如何实现除法向上取整,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。 除法向上 … tributary gallery fyshwick